Question

True or False:

A light ray falling on a lens passes undeviated through the focus of the lens.

True or False
Advertisements

Solution

This statement is false.

Explanation:

Light rays pass undeviated only through the optical centre of the lens. Rays passing through the focus become parallel to the principal axis.
